Why Fitness Myths Are Worth Challenging

Fitness advice travels fast and sticks hard. Phrases like "no pain, no gain" have circulated for decades, shaping how millions of people approach exercise — sometimes productively, often not. The problem is that catchy slogans rarely survive contact with exercise science, and following them uncritically can waste your time, drain your motivation, or lead to injury.

For budget-conscious exercisers especially, this matters. If you're relying on free or low-cost routines rather than paid coaching, you're more likely to be working from self-taught assumptions — some of which may be quietly undermining your results. Myth

If you're not in pain, you're not working hard enough.

Fact

Discomfort from effort is normal; pain is a signal of potential damage and should not be ignored or pushed through.

The phrase "no pain, no gain" conflates two very different sensations. Muscle fatigue or the burning feeling during a hard set is normal exertion. Sharp, joint-based, or sudden pain is your body flagging potential injury. Exercise science draws a clear line between productive challenge and harmful strain. Repeatedly overriding pain signals is one of the more reliable ways to accumulate overuse injuries that set progress back by weeks or months.

Myth

You need to exercise every day to see real results.

Fact

Recovery days are when much of the physiological adaptation from exercise actually occurs — skipping them can reduce gains, not increase them.

Muscle tissue repairs and strengthens during rest, not during the workout itself. Most exercise guidelines — including those from the U.S. Department of Health and Human Services — recommend spreading activity across the week rather than maximising daily volume. For most people, two to three strength sessions per week with adequate recovery outperforms daily training that doesn't allow adaptation to occur.

Myth

Cardio is the only exercise that matters for health.

Fact

Resistance training and flexibility work carry substantial, well-documented health benefits that cardiovascular exercise alone does not fully replicate.

Aerobic exercise supports heart and lung function, but resistance training plays a distinct role in maintaining muscle mass, bone density, and metabolic health — especially as people age. Major health bodies, including the CDC and the American College of Sports Medicine, recommend a combination of aerobic and muscle-strengthening activities each week. Framing these as competing priorities misses the point; they are complementary.

Myth

You need a gym membership to get genuinely fit.

Fact

Research supports bodyweight training, walking, and home-based routines as legitimate paths to improved fitness without any equipment.

Access to a gym can be useful, but it is not a prerequisite for meaningful fitness gains. Studies on bodyweight resistance training show improvements in strength and body composition comparable to gym-based programmes, provided there is progressive overload — that is, gradually increasing difficulty over time. The cost barrier to fitness is lower than the industry often suggests.

Myth

Sweating more means you're burning more calories.

Fact

Sweating is a temperature regulation mechanism, not a direct indicator of caloric expenditure or workout effectiveness.

How much a person sweats depends largely on genetics, ambient temperature, humidity, and acclimatisation — not on how hard they are working relative to their capacity. A hot yoga session may produce more sweat than an equally demanding outdoor run in cool weather, but that tells you little about the metabolic cost of either. Measuring perceived exertion or heart rate is a more reliable proxy for workout intensity.

Myth

Stretching before exercise prevents injury.

Fact

Static stretching before exercise has limited evidence for injury prevention and may temporarily reduce power output; a dynamic warm-up is generally better supported.

Research over the past two decades has consistently shown that static stretching — holding a stretch for 30 or more seconds — before exercise does not reliably prevent injury and can modestly reduce strength and speed in the short term. A dynamic warm-up involving controlled movement that mimics what you're about to do (leg swings, arm circles, light jogging) is better supported for preparing the body for activity. Static stretching is still valuable — just better placed after exercise.

Training Smarter on a Budget

Debunking these myths has a practical payoff: once you stop chasing pain and start prioritising consistency, recovery, and progressive challenge, your results tend to improve — without spending more time or money.

150 min

Weekly moderate activity recommended for adults

The U.S. Department of Health and Human Services physical activity guidelines recommend at least 150 minutes of moderate-intensity aerobic activity per week for healthy adults.

2x/week

Minimum recommended muscle-strengthening sessions

The same federal guidelines specify muscle-strengthening activities on two or more days a week as part of a complete fitness routine for adults.

Bodyweight training is a clear example of evidence outpacing assumption. Research consistently shows that exercises using your own body weight — push-ups, squats, lunges, planks — can build meaningful strength when applied with proper progression. You don't need a gym membership or equipment to follow a structured programme.

Similarly, walking is often dismissed as "not real exercise", yet the evidence supporting its cardiovascular and metabolic benefits is substantial. It's free, low-impact, and accessible to most people. If you're newer to fitness, it's also a legitimate starting point rather than a stopgap.
